Vacancy expired!
- Architect, develop, deploy, and maintain fast and scalable web front-ends and business processes that drive the investment management process for our clients
- Formally manage other engineers on the team. Candidate may grow into this responsibility over the course of 3-6 months and manage 1-3 people with room to grow.
- Role will balance strong engineering output with strong organizational, leadership, decision-making, and communication skills.
- Partner closely with API teams, product management teams, and external client relationship management teams to enhance the product offering and drive-up user engagement and adoption
- A successful candidate will always strive to learn the business context of their projects and the industry we operate in
- BA/BS in Computer Science or equivalent practical experience
- 5+ years experience as a software engineer
- 3+ years of working with React and the latest features of Javascript (ES6-ES9)
- Experience leading one or more people in a general people management role
- Excellent communication and decision-making skills
- Able to work independently with minimal direction when leading initiatives/projects
- Experience architecting and deploying complex applications in a production capacity
- Experience with strongly typed languages, including Typescript, is a plus
- Experience with a back-end language and web framework and initiative to contribute to back-end projects on occasion in conjunction with front-end development
- Experience with Java or other JVM based language is a plus
- Experience in the finance industry or knowledge of financial products/markets is a plus
Vacancy expired!